Alleged Fraud: Suspension Of PAP Account Staff Vindication Of Our Claims Against Ndiomu – Group

February 10, (THEWILL) – Angry beneficiaries of the Presidential Amnesty Programme from the Nine states of the Niger Delta region has said the suspension of two account office staff of the Amnesty office, Mr Cletus Robson and Mr Olusegun, over the facts listed in the petitions filed against Interim Administrator, Major General Barry Tariye Ndiomu (rtd) and some senior staff for alleged fraud and forgery, is a clear vindication against gross misconduct and financial misappropriation. These two individuals are being sacrificed as scapegoats, despite not having anything to do with the petitions against Ndiomu.

According to the aggrieved Amnesty Beneficiaries, the key stakeholders in the region are waiting patiently for the response of President Muhammadu Buhari and the National Security Adviser, Maj-Gen Babagana Mohammed Monguno, on the series of petitions filed against Interim Administrator, Major General Barry Tariye Ndiomu (rtd) and his cohorts at the Amnesty office, the suspension of the Account Staff and other desperate measures to clamp down and lobby the media are being observed and noted.

The aggrieved beneficiaries, led by one Comrade Layeifa Dumbo, restated the call for the suspension of the Interim Administrator and other top staff indicted over the rising cases of alleged fraud and diversion of funds under the Presidential Amnesty Programme, PAP.

Comrade Layeifa Dumbo, who claimed to be a member of the 3rd phase of the Amnesty Programme and one of the beneficiaries, whose scholarship programme was suspended, said the hundreds of the aggrieved ex-militants, stakeholders and angry beneficiaries are preparing to stage a protest against the Interim Administrator planned visit to Yenagoa, Bayelsa state.

According to Dumbo, the protests by the aggrieved youths is to truncate the visit meant to felicitate with the Bayelsa Governor, Senator Douye Diri, as he marks his third anniversary in office and lobby journalists against further exposure of his alleged involvement in fraudulent activities and failures of the Amnesty office under his leadership.

According to the ex-militants and aggrieved beneficiaries, Maj-Gen Barry Tariye Ndiomu (rtd.) should be warned against visiting any Niger Delta states, stating that “his intentions for our people are wicked. He is the first Amnesty Boss in the history of the PAP not to deploy a single individual for vocational training, initiate any type of trade empowerment programmes, or deploy a single student for higher education to a university, despite the billions of naira at his disposal.

“Rather, he continually brags and boasts of delisting the names of our suffering people from the Amnesty Programme, when such moves will never be condoned at the Northeast Development Commission and other federal intervention agencies with spending hundreds of billions of dollars naira across the north.

“He stopped our payments that our families rely on to survive in these difficult times, delisted our names from the Amnesty Programme, and we hope our monies will not be diverted for personal pockets?” The ex-militants and aggrieved beneficiaries frowned at the numerous fraud and corruption allegations levelled against the Interim Administrator week after week, and they unanimously called on the National Security Adviser, Major General Babagana Mohammed Monguno (rtd.) to suspend him, and initiate proper investigations into the alleged forging of the signature of Late Professor Charles Quaker Dokubo, to illegally back-date and award contracts worth billions of naira in order to raise payments for some persons within the Presidency. They said, “There is no smoke without fire.”

They warned the allegedly paid handlers of Ndiomu’s social and news media to desist from using propaganda to spread misinformation to cover up the failures of their boss. “We challenge any one of these paid propagandists to show us one positive project his administration has done since his appointment in September 2022, and we are looking forward to his tenure expiration on March 1, 2023, which is about 19 days from now, for him to leave our Amnesty office for good, and to allow for a more credible individual to take charge.

“We are aware that a young man that is involved with Nigeria Young Professionals is the individual behind spreading misinformation in support of his uncle Ndiomu, and we are warning him to desist from such falsehood. This individual uses a fictitious group known as Niger Delta Integrity Group (NDIG), with Dr Boma Horsfall, as its Convener, but sadly, it’s all fictitious.

“We are the true owners of the Amnesty Programme, and we will not keep silent as our funds are being siphoned by a corrupt individual, and for the memories of our loved ones who sacrificed, fought and thousands of them died prior to the proclamation of the Presidential Amnesty Programme (PAP) in 2009 be destroyed by an incompetent and corrupt individual.

“Since the appointment of the present administration into the Presidential Amnesty office, and with billions of naira at his disposal, not a single PAP beneficiary or anyone from the Niger Delta region has been deployed for training or empowered. What a shame!”
